最终版计算机组成原理课设报告- 复件 - 图文

2019-08-28 23:43

大连海事大学

课程设计报告

课程名称:计算机组成原理课程设计 成 员:

2220123832 张天夫 2220123917 陈绵偕

设计时间:2014年8月25日至9月5

日 考核记录及成绩评定

题目 完成的主要工作 ·从理解指令、寄存器及I/O译码器的电路开始,逐步理清了数据通路框图中各元件的功能及协同工作过程。 ·通过复习课本知识,掌握了指令的执行过程,进而设计出了十余条微指令,并设计出了三条新指令。又通过三个程序验证了指令的正确性及实用性。 ·把微指令流程图中标出的寻址方式理解了,并自主设计了一种新的操作数寻址方式实现的指令。 ·成功连接了实验电路图,并执行了所设计的程序,排查了硬件故障问题。 成员分工 张天夫: 深入研究复杂模型机的原理和微指令,深入了解微指令的设计过程。根据实验教程的电路图连线,检测电路;连接电脑,进行累加求和实验。、 根据微指令的设计原理,设计同或运算、逻辑右移的微指令流程,重新设计指令操作码。并设计可以验证新指令的两个程序。 陈绵偕: 设计寄存器间接寻址求和,修改微指令流程,设计寄存器间接寻址求和运算程序,排查电路箱偶尔的硬件故障,撰写设计报告。 思考实验任务书上设留的一些问题,通过复习查找课本及上网查阅资料做好验收实验的准备 综合评语(设计方案、实践环节、问题解答、设计报告) 成绩 2220123832 张天夫 复杂模型机设计 2220123917 陈绵偕

目录

1.设计任务与要求 --------------------------------------------- 1 1.1 课程设计的背景及目的------------------------------------- 1 1.2 课程设计的任务------------------------------------------ 1 1.3 实验设备------------------------------------------------ 1 2.设计方案----------------------------------------------------- 1

2.1计算机整体结构 ----------------------------------------- 2

2.2存储器结构 -------------------------------------------- 2

2.3运算器结构 -------------------------------------------- 3

2.3.1 运算器原理 --------------------------------------- 3 2.3.2 ALU及外围电路 ------------------------------------ 4 2.4 微程序控制器结构 -------------------------------------- 6

2.5 输入输出设备结构 ---------------------------------------- 8 2.6复杂模型机预期功能 ------------------------------------- 9 3.详细设计 ---------------------------------------------------- 9 3.1指令设计-------------------------------------------------- 9 3.2 指令格式 ------------------------------------------------ 9 3.3指令系统 ----------------------------------------------- 11

3.4译码原理----------------------------------------------- 12 3.5微程序流程图-------------------------------------------- 13 3.6微指令格式 ----------------------------------------------15 3.7微指令格式 --------------------------------------------= 15

3.8微指令设计结果 -------------------------------------- 16 4.设计结果及分析 -------------------------------------------- 17 4.1累加求和的设计结果 ------------------------------------- 17 4.2同或算法,并将结果缩小一倍 --------------------------- 21 4.3改进的寄存器间接寻址求和 ----------------------------- 23 4.4设计结果截图 ------------------------------------------- 27

4.4.1累加求和的设计结果 ---------------------------- 27 4.4.2 同或运算的设计结果 --------------------------- 29 4.4.3寄存器间接寻址求和的设计结果 -------------------31

5.成员分工及工作情况 ---------------------------------------- 33 6. 实验总结 -------------------------------------------------- 33

6.1收获与体会 ------------------------------------------- 33 6.2遇到和问题和解决方法 -----------------------------------34 6.3技术实现技巧和创新点 ---------------------------------- 34 6.4作品存在的问题和改进设想 ----------------------------- 34 附录1 电路原理图 ---------------------------------------------- 36 附录2: 源程序及程序注释---------------------------------------- 28 附录3: 使用元器件一览表 ---------------------------------------- 40 附录4 、参考文献 ----------------------------------------------- 43

1 设计任务与要求

1.1 课程设计的背景及目的

“计算机组成原理课程设计”是计算机科学与技术专业的学生在修完“计算机组成原理”课程之后,必须完成的实验环节。本课程设计是在完成计算机组成原理分解实验的基础上,来进行模型计算机的整机实验。通过模型机的设计、组装和调试,连贯运用“计算机组成原理”课学到的知识,建立计算机整机的概念,加深对计算机“时空” 概念的理解,掌握设计和调试计算机的基本步骤和方法,提高应用集成电路的基本技能,培养和提高学生独立工作的能力、分析问题和解决问题的能力。

1.2 课程设计的任务

1.掌握常用的集成电路芯片的工作原理、特性和应用;

2.按现有实验室提供的条件,设计模型计算机的结构,组成,数据格式、指

令系统、微指令系统;

3.设计一个具有微程序控制器的计算机系统;

4.在组装调试成功的基础上,整理出设计说明书和其它文件(包括:指令

系统、总体图、整机电路逻辑图、元件排列图、操作流程图、操作时间表、微指令格式和微程序),撰写要简明扼要、文理通顺、图表清晰、结论正确的课程设计总结报告。

1.3 实验设备

PC 机一台,TD-CMA 实验系统一套。

2 、设计方案

2.1计算机整体结构

冯诺依曼体系结构采用二进制形式表示数据和指令,数字计算机的硬件是由五大部分组成,它包括运算器、存储器、控制器、输入设备和输出设备等。在电子计算机里,相当于算盘功能的部件叫做运算器;具有“记忆功能”的部件叫做存储器;把原始信息送入到计算机或者把运算结果显示出来的设备叫做 输入设备或输出设备;能自动控制整个计算过程的叫做控制器。

1


最终版计算机组成原理课设报告- 复件 - 图文.do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:射阳外国语学校六年级数学家庭作业322

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: